Output 666a1372c391e557319c53bb9e5d2377f734353f55d1221fd4ab7b99aca20136:0

value
1717199
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 be7c9aa161b9a7001e3726a5af7bc207e4e74f7b OP_EQUALVERIFY OP_CHECKSIG
address
1JNCf64PdBUY72p8MpZRRvFrxpZuqgTfvW
transaction
666a1372c391e557319c53bb9e5d2377f734353f55d1221fd4ab7b99aca20136
spent
true